๐ Introduction to the Topic
- ๐ Opening Context: With global challenges like climate change, biodiversity loss, and pollution escalating, equipping the next generation with environmental awareness is critical. Integrating environmental education into schools ensures a proactive approach toward sustainability.
- ๐ Topic Background: Environmental education emphasizes understanding ecosystems, promoting conservation, and encouraging sustainable practices. It was first recognized in the 1977 Tbilisi Declaration by UNESCO and UNEP. Recent UN SDGs highlight education as a cornerstone for sustainable development.

๐ Achievements and Challenges
Achievements:
- ๐ Finland: Integrates environmental education across all grades, resulting in high environmental literacy.
- ๐ฎ๐ณ India: Eco-clubs in 1 lakh+ schools promote active student participation in sustainability projects.
Challenges:
- ๐ธ Lack of Resources: Many schools lack funds for training teachers or providing materials.
- โ๏ธ Resistance to Change: Stakeholders prioritize conventional academic subjects over sustainability.
๐ Global Comparisons:
- ๐ช๐ช Estonia: Mandatory sustainability courses at all school levels.
- ๐บ๐ธ USA: Only 27% of schools offer dedicated environmental science courses.
